This content explains wave-particle duality in quantum mechanics, where particles like electrons and photons behave as both particles and waves. Their state exists in superposition, described by the wave function until measured.
Particles can behave as both particles and waves.
Position and state exist in superposition.
Wave function describes the probabilities of a particle's position or state.
